			“skinflint”
		
	
			1. An individual who is excessively stingy; a tightwad; a miser: A skinflint is someone who only shops at bargain stores, never orders dessert, and in general hates to spend money.

																	Arnold's friend was a skinflint who wouldn't even donate 10 cents to charity.
2. Etymology: from skin, "tissue forming the external covering of humans and animals" + flint, "a piece of very hard stone".
